Israel has struck the capital of Lebanon. According to preliminary data, the target of this attack could have been a Hezbollah commander.

The IDF officially reported on the targeted strike on Beirut on its Telegram channel.

What is known about the strike on Beirut

The Israeli military wrote that they will publish details later. However, The Times of Israel, citing sources, stated that the target of this attack could have been a Hezbollah commander. However, his name is not being disclosed. The report also does not say whether he is still alive.

Sources are declining to name the individuals who were hit, saying their fate is unknown. The airstrike hit a house in the Ghobeiri neighborhood, the report says.

Meanwhile, Hezbollah-linked rescuers say three people were killed in the strike. Their identities have not been established.

Israel and Lebanon exchange mutual accusations

CNN, citing an Israeli military spokesman, wrote that Hezbollah has launched more than 100 shells towards Israel since midnight. Most of the missiles were intercepted by air defense forces, but some buildings in the north of the country were damaged.

At the same time, the Lebanese Health Ministry claims that more than 500 people, including women and children, were killed as a result of Israeli airstrikes on September 23. The Lebanese side also reports about two thousand wounded.
